Spies in the Bits and Bytes: The Art of Cyber Threat Intelligence In today's digital age, cyber threats have become an increasingly important concern for individuals, businesses, and governments alike. As technology continues to evolve at an unprecedented pace, it is essential to stay ahead of these threats and protect our digital assets from harm. This is where "Spies in the Bits and Bytes" comes in – a comprehensive guide to the art of cyber threat intelligence, providing readers with the tools and techniques necessary to navigate the complex world of cybersecurity. The book begins by exploring the history of cyber threats and how they have evolved over time. From the early days of hacking and phishing to the sophisticated attacks of today, author [Author Name] takes readers on a journey through the development of cyber threats and the impact they have had on society. With each chapter, readers will gain a deeper understanding of the technological process of developing modern knowledge and how it has shaped the world we live in today. Chapter 1: The Evolution of Cyber Threats In this opening chapter, readers are introduced to the concept of cyber threats and their evolution over time. The author explains how the internet has created new opportunities for communication, collaboration, and innovation, but also new vulnerabilities that can be exploited by malicious actors. The chapter covers the early days of hacking, including the first known computer virus and the rise of phishing attacks.
